Canio Corbo, Tomás Hurtado and Nicolás Larraín, together with the Bertens brothers, acquired Sociedad Agrícola Las Mercedes in La Unión, which operates with 1,200 cows.
The transaction was completed on March 26, 2026. The five buyer companies paid around US$5 million for the 500-hectare farm, financed with bank credit.
The Bertens control 70% through Asesorías e Inversiones Sennerin. Hurtado holds 22.5% plus a 3% indirect stake, while Corbo and Larraín each have an indirect 3% through Agrícola CHL Capital.
The company produces about 19 million liters of milk per year and is a partner of the Colun cooperative. The new owners will maintain that relationship and the operation will be run by the Bertens.
The partners already shared a trout farming business in Mexico through Baja Trout.
